# fal-realtime
Real-time and streaming image generation using fal.ai's fastest models. Results in under 1 second — ideal for interactive applications, live previews, and rapid iteration.

## Arguments
| Argument | Description | Required |
|----------|-------------|----------|
| `--prompt` / `-p` | Image description | Yes |
| `--model` / `-m` | Model endpoint | No (default: fal-ai/flux-2/klein/realtime) |
| `--size` | square, landscape, portrait | No (default: square) |
| `--seed` | Random seed for reproducibility | No |
| `--lora-url` | URL to LoRA weights | No |
| `--lora-scale` | LoRA influence (0.0-1.0, default: 1.0) | No |
| `--num-images` | Number of images (default: 1) | No |

## When to Use Real-Time vs Standard Generation
| Use Case | Use Real-Time | Use Standard |
|----------|--------------|--------------|
| Rapid prototyping / iteration | Yes | |
| Interactive apps / live preview | Yes | |
| Final high-quality output | | Yes (FLUX Dev, Nano Banana Pro) |
| Professional / commercial work | | Yes (FLUX Pro Ultra) |
| Exploring prompt ideas quickly | Yes | |
| Batch generation with variations | Yes | |

## Tips
- Real-time models use fewer inference steps — prompts should be clear and concise
- Use `--seed` to lock in a good composition, then iterate on the prompt
- LoRA support works with FLUX Klein Realtime — great for style-locked fast iteration
- These models use the synchronous API (no queue), so results are instant
